This severe fear … WebOct 29, 2024 · Claustrophobia is the fear of being in a small space, room, or confined area and unable to escape. It can be triggered by many situations or stimuli, including elevators crowded to capacity, windowless rooms, hotel rooms with closed doors and sealed windows, even bedrooms with a lock on the outside, small cars, and tight-necked clothing.

WebMar 3, 2024 · Claustrophobia is an anxiety disorder that is characterized by a fear of small or enclosed spaces. Claustrophobic anxiety can manifest as both avoidance (steering clear of small places) and acute anxiety attacks (when a situation cannot be prevented).
